1: What is the best surface to set up Precision Balance LE-PB101?

It is best to set up the Precision Balance on a heavy, vibration-free lab bench or anti-vibration table. To maintain optimal performance, place it away from fans, windows, or equipment that may generate mechanical or electromagnetic interference.

2: Do environmental conditions affect the accuracy of the precision balance?

Yes, factors like vibrations, temperature fluctuations, and electromagnetic interference can affect weighing accuracy.
